Hallo,
ich habe das Problem, dass bei einem Kunde die Funktion ComponentCompareSizeRequired() Alarm schlägt obwohl laut Kundenaussage noch genug Speicherplatz auf Laufwerk vorhanden ist. Konnte bis jetzt dem Kunde nicht helfen... Rein zufällig habe ich so eine Erläuterung für meine Problem bei "Nero" gefunden:
Das Problem besteht nicht in dem freien Raum auf dem Festplatten-Laufwerk, sondern in dem freien Register-Schüsselraum bei: “Hkey_Local_Machine\software\microsoft\windows\currentversion\sharedlls” . Auf dieser Ebene gibt es eine beschränkte Anzahl von Einträgen – und wenn dieser Raum einmal voll ist, ergeben sich Probleme bei der Installation von Software. Sie sollten ‘Regedit’ verwenden, um dieses Register zu säubern und neue Installationen zu ermöglichen.
Kann das wirklich das Problem sein? Weis jemand maximal wieviele Einträge unter diesem Schlussel in Registrierung sich bifinden können? Hat jemmand das Problem auch gehabt? Vielleich gibt es dafür andere Ursachen?
Danke im Voraus
Sergej
This is a ready-only archive of the InstallSite Forum. You cannot post any new content here. / Dies ist ein Archiv des InstallSite Forums. Hier können keine neuen Beiträge veröffentlicht werden.
Nicht genugend Speicherplatz auf Laufwerk...
Started by
goliaf
, Feb 12 2004 12:11
4 replies to this topic
Posted 12 February 2004 - 16:11
Das Limit hängt vom Betriebssystem ab. Was verwendet der Kunde denn?
Übrigens wird auch bei Installation auf ein anderes Laufwerk (z.B. D:) einiges an Platz auf dem Systemlaufwerk (z.B. Windows-Verzeichnis) benötigt.
Weiterhin kann diese Fehlermeldung auftreten, wenn für irgend eine Komponente kein (gültiges) Zeilverzeichnis angegeben wurde.
Übrigens wird auch bei Installation auf ein anderes Laufwerk (z.B. D:) einiges an Platz auf dem Systemlaufwerk (z.B. Windows-Verzeichnis) benötigt.
Weiterhin kann diese Fehlermeldung auftreten, wenn für irgend eine Komponente kein (gültiges) Zeilverzeichnis angegeben wurde.
Stefan Krüger
InstallSite.org twitter facebook
Posted 13 February 2004 - 10:13
Der Kunde verwendet Windowx XP Pro und versucht das Program auf Systemlaufwerk (C:\) zu installieren. Nach seine Angaben sind noch mehr als 2 GB Speicher auf den Laufwerk verfügbar. Das gleiche Installation-CD wurde auch an weitere zahlreiche Kunden verschickt und niemand mehr meldet diese Fehler. Ich habe auch unter verschiedene Betriebssysteme (Win 98, Win 2000, Win XP Pro) auf unseren Testrechner die Testläufe gemacht - ohne "Erfolg". Die Fehler lässt sich nicht reproduzieren...
Ich bin der Meinung das diese Fehlverhalten in Betriebssystem liegt. Ich frage mich nun wie kann man das beheben?
Grüße
Sergej
Ich bin der Meinung das diese Fehlverhalten in Betriebssystem liegt. Ich frage mich nun wie kann man das beheben?
Grüße
Sergej
Posted 16 April 2004 - 16:18
hallo,
auch wenn dir das nicht weiterhelfen wird, ich hatte dieses problem auch schon auf einem frisch installiertem W2k SP2 nach einer zweiten Installation ("drüber installiert" - gleiche GUID ) eines mit Installshield erstellten Setups.
nach testweiser Auskommentierung der Funktion ComponentCompareSizeRequired() hats getan (obwohl das wohl nicht Sinn der Sache ist...)
Gruß
Carsten
auch wenn dir das nicht weiterhelfen wird, ich hatte dieses problem auch schon auf einem frisch installiertem W2k SP2 nach einer zweiten Installation ("drüber installiert" - gleiche GUID ) eines mit Installshield erstellten Setups.
nach testweiser Auskommentierung der Funktion ComponentCompareSizeRequired() hats getan (obwohl das wohl nicht Sinn der Sache ist...)
Gruß
Carsten
Posted 28 April 2004 - 11:51
Das Problem kann auch auftreten wenn du auf einen Server installieren möchtest und das Laufwerk nicht gemapt hast, sondern \\Server als Verzeichnis angegeben hast
Dann gibt es beim auslesen des Speicherplatzes auch Probleme (zumindest kann es zu Problemen kommen)
Christian
Dann gibt es beim auslesen des Speicherplatzes auch Probleme (zumindest kann es zu Problemen kommen)
Christian